Question
Solve the equation.
x-3=0

To solve the equation \( x - 3 = 0 \), you can isolate \( x \) by adding 3 to both sides:
\[
x - 3 + 3 = 0 + 3
\]
This simplifies to:
\[
x = 3
\]
Thus, the solution to the equation is \( x = 3 \).
